Abstract

The embodiment of the invention discloses an imaging method and device, a radar system, electronic equipment and a storage medium. The method comprises the steps of obtaining at least two groups of original radar data from different radars, carrying out image registration and time domain coherence superposition, and obtaining a first target image, wherein each group of original radar data respectively corresponds to one radar, the original radar data from different radars comprise different radar information, and after image registration and time domain coherence superposition are carried out on the original radar data, the obtained first target image has higher physical resolution, so that the resolution of the generated radar image is improved, the image information in the radar image is enriched, and the positioning accuracy and the driving safety of the vehicle are further improved. The scheme can be further used for improving the capability of an automatic driving or advanced driving assistance system (ADAS) and can be applied to the Internet of Vehicles, such as vehicle external connection V2X, inter-vehicle communication long term evolution technology LTE-V and vehicle-vehicle V2V.

Description

technical field [0001] The present application relates to the technical field of automotive fusion perception, and in particular to an imaging method, device, radar system, electronic equipment and storage medium. Background technique [0002] With the development of society, smart terminals such as smart transportation equipment, smart home equipment, and robots are gradually entering people's daily lives. Sensors play a very important role in smart terminals. Various sensors installed on the smart terminal, such as millimeter-wave radar, lidar, camera, ultrasonic radar, etc., sense the surrounding environment during the movement of the smart terminal, collect data, and identify and track moving objects. And the recognition of static scenes such as lane lines and signs, and combined with navigator and map data for path planning.
